Onsite Sewage Systems Operation & Maintenance of Onsite Sewage Systems Operation and maintenance (O & M) is about on-site sewage systems (OSS) functioning properly and being cared for correctly.
In order for an OSS to continue to function properly, care must be taken by those responsible for it.
Proper monitoring, correct operation and maintenance are the responsibility of the OSS owner. The Washington Administration Code, Chapter 246-272A-0270 Details homeowner maintenance responsibilities.
